I really like the neck. It is fast, and not thick at all, but due to the high quality hardwoods used, it is the most stable neck I ever had. The String spacing is 18.5mm.
Whats also really comfortable is the curved top/body of the bass. It hangs in perfect playing position, and also its really comfortable on the right hand.
I think these basses have a lot of similarities with the pre-gibson Tobias basses. Sound and feel wise.
